What you should know
If you are interviewing for Responsible AI Lead roles in Washington DC, here is what you are walking into. Washington DC's job market is shaped by the federal government, defense contractors, and a growing commercial tech sector. Cybersecurity, cloud computing, and consulting firms drive demand for cleared professionals. The region's stability, combined with high government pay scales, creates a salary floor that pulls private sector compensation upward. Compensation reflects the strategic importance of responsible AI programs and regulatory complexity navigated. Leads building enterprise-wide AI ethics frameworks that satisfy the EU AI Act, NIST AI RMF, and other emerging regulations earn top salaries. Experience managing cross-functional ethics review boards and incident response for AI harms drives premium compensation.
Junior responsible AI analysts begin at $118,000 to $145,000 supporting governance programs. Mid-level leads managing ethics review processes earn $168,000 to $192,000. Senior leads directing enterprise responsible AI strategy reach $225,000 to $252,000, with VPs of AI Ethics exceeding $300,000. In Washington DC, those numbers run higher. The cost of living here is 25% above average, and employers adjust to compete.
Base salary is not the full picture. Bonuses of 15 to 25% are common, tied to compliance milestones and successful audit outcomes. Equity is strong at larger tech companies where responsible AI roles carry significant reputational importance, adding 20 to 35% to total compensation. And on the tax side: dC income tax rates reach 10.75% for high earners. Maryland and Virginia residents working in DC face their own state taxes. Choose your residence jurisdiction carefully to optimize net pay. When someone quotes you $240,000, ask what the total package looks like. The gap between base and total comp is where real money hides.
On negotiation: A security clearance is your strongest negotiation asset. Cleared professionals in DC command 20 to 30% premiums, and transferring your clearance to a new employer saves them significant time and cost. The range for Responsible AI Leads in Washington DC runs from $181,000 to $315,000. That is not a narrow window. Where you land inside it depends almost entirely on whether you negotiate and how well you prepare.
